I love this Designers Guild image showcasing fabrics from their latest Miami collection.
And not that I'm planning on six ottomans for my living room, or suggesting it for yours, but there is something about that exuberance of colour and pattern that perfectly illustrates the point that it is absolutely OK to mix fabrics together in this way.
Two patterns, two stripes, two plains.
The trick to this mix is that despite the contrasts, the fabrics all tone together. The vital links of chartreuse and pink, anchored by a little dark charcoal in the ottoman fabrics, and by the graphic black and white crayon wallpaper. And although you can't see it so well in this image, the balance of the white walls throughout the rest of this space.
And as Designers Guild do so well, a wildcard, by way of that zesty orange, which lifts everything out of the ordinary, and instantly lifts my spirits as well.
